Please write a program using at least one function to receive a number '2018', then outputs Happy_New_Year_2018!!  For other numbers received it will show those numbers instead.

Input 1 

2018

Output 1

2018
Happy_New_Year_2018!!

 

Input 2

69

Output  2

69
69
